JOB SUMMARY

Position for an Environmental Professional III – Remediation with direct experience in the following areas:

  • Site investigations and assessment
  • Sampling of all environmental media, including soil, sediment, surface water, and groundwater.
  • Data quality evaluations and report development
  • In situ and ex situ remedial knowledge and implementation experience
  • Remediation system operation and maintenance
  • Regulatory communications
  • Reading and interpreting regulations

Responsibilities would include, but are not limited to:

  • Ensure contaminated project sites are investigated and remediated in accordance with federal, state and local government regulations.
  • Manage all aspects of long‑term remediation projects, including schedule, budget, remediation system design, operation and compliance, regulatory agency coordination and consultation, and environmental consultant contracting and performance.
  • Collaboration with consultants, regulators and internal stakeholders to identify the optimum remedy and to accomplish project objectives.
  • Soliciting proposals, review and present technical approach and costs to internal customers for financial approval, executing the project with the selected consultant/contractor, managing the overall progress of the project, and tracking and reporting on the cost and status.
  • Supporting other departments within ONEOK, included but not limited to Environmental Compliance, Legal, Insurance and Commercial, for spills/releases, laboratory selection, document review, legal actions, insurance claims, and due diligence.
  • Supporting ongoing development of the remediation program by participating in the development of guidance documents, templates, and financial and project management tools.

Travel would be expected to help oversee work in the field.
